15 hours ago, rjay said:

One story of his that touched me was when asked about his guitars he said he had owned a heap Strats (can't remember the number) but they'd all been stolen over the years.

He recounted a story of the band staying at a seedy motel and he stayed up all night watching the truck to make sure it wasn't stolen...well he must of dozed off for a minute because when he opened his eyes it was gone along with another Strat.

This got me to reading his history on Wikipedia, and it turned up a few interesting factoids, such as his first band Lowell George and the Factory, appeared on both F-Troop and Gomer Pyle U.S.M.C.

His time with Zappa was also interesting as were the circumstances leading to his exit from the Mothers… from, he was caught smoking dope, to, he wrote a song (Willin) about smoking dope, to, it was suggested by Zappa that he leave the Mothers and form his own band.
